How Does Greek Yogurt Affect Brownies’ Texture?

Baking with Greek yogurt instead of oil will slightly change the texture of your brownies, often making them fudgier and denser. Here’s what to expect:

  • Moisture: Greek yogurt adds a great deal of moisture to brownies, which helps prevent them from drying out.
  • Fudgy consistency: Using Greek yogurt results in a dense, fudgy brownie, perfect for those who prefer a chewy texture.
  • Slight tang: Greek yogurt has a mild tang, which can add a subtle flavor difference. However, the chocolate usually balances this out nicely.

How to Substitute Greek Yogurt for Oil

Making the swap from oil to Greek yogurt is simple and works in most brownie recipes, whether from scratch or from a mix. Follow this general substitution guide:

Substitution Ratio:

  • Use 1/2 cup of Greek yogurt for every 1 cup of oil.

This ratio ensures that your brownies stay moist but don’t become too dense. Here’s a step-by-step guide to follow:

  1. Prepare your brownie mix: Whether homemade or boxed, get your dry ingredients ready.
  2. Substitute the oil: For every cup of oil the recipe calls for, use half as much Greek yogurt.
  3. Mix well: Ensure the yogurt is fully incorporated into the batter to avoid lumps.
  4. Bake: Greek yogurt can cause brownies to bake faster, so monitor your brownies and adjust the baking time if necessary.

Tips for Best Results

  • Use full-fat or low-fat Greek yogurt for the richest texture.
  • If the batter seems too thick, add a tablespoon of water or milk to loosen it.
  • Keep an eye on your baking time, as yogurt can make the brownies cook faster.

Can you replace all the oil in brownies with Greek yogurt?

Yes! You can replace all the oil in a brownie recipe with Greek yogurt by using the 1:2 ratio (1/2 cup yogurt for 1 cup oil).

Will Greek yogurt change the flavor of brownies?

Greek yogurt may add a slight tang, but this is usually overpowered by the chocolate flavor. If you’re worried about this, try adding vanilla extract or using a flavored yogurt like vanilla.

Is Greek yogurt a healthier option than oil?

Absolutely. Greek yogurt is lower in calories and fat, and it adds protein, making your brownies more nutritious.
